Heads up to all you IKEA shoppers! On Saturday, March 7th, IKEA will be hosting their 4th annual Bring Your Own Friends Event, which is a day where you can bring in your friends to shop with you AND you’ll both receive special perks and rewards!

Here are a few perks:

*Exclusive one-day-only offers
*FREE breakfast with your coupon
*FREE IKEA blue bag for first 500 per store with your coupon
*Buy one dessert, get one FREE in the IKEA Restaurant with your coupon

Exclusive perks for IKEA FAMILY members include…

*Special storewide savings for IKEA FAMILY members
*FREE coffee or hot tea with your IKEA FAMILY card
*Special workshops on getting organized, sustainable living and more
*Yummy food samplings, plus great cooking tips and ideas
